Crafting Your Q1 Marketing Blueprint

The foundation of achieving marketing strategy success in the first quarter lies in crafting a well-thought-out plan. Start by defining clear and measurable objectives that align with your business goals. Having precise targets ensures that every marketing effort contributes to the overall growth strategy. These goals should be designed with scalability and flexibility in mind, managing the uncertainties that may emerge in the United States market.

Equally important is identifying the key metrics that will allow you to track progress and effectiveness over the course of Q1. Metrics such as website traffic, conversion rates, and customer acquisition cost provide valuable insights into the performance of your campaigns. Keeping performance measurement front and center helps marketers make data-driven decisions that improve results.

Aligning your marketing strategies with overall business objectives is pivotal. Here’s a comparative table showcasing how alignment strategies vary across industries:

Industry Key Alignment Strategies Commonly Tracked Metrics
Retail Focus on holiday promotions and Q1 clearance Sales growth, revenue per order
Technology Emphasize product launches and customer acquisition Leads generated, customer lifetime value
Healthcare Build trust through educational campaigns Engagement rates, patient inquiries

Lastly, incorporate flexibility within your blueprint to adapt to market changes. Recognizing new opportunities and challenges as they arise ensures your strategy remains resilient and effective throughout Q1.

Executing with Precision

A great marketing strategy doesn’t guarantee success unless it’s executed with precision. Start by developing a detailed runbook for execution planning. This document should outline every step of your campaign rollout process, ensuring efficiency and reducing the risk of errors during implementation.

Establishing a clear timeline for your campaign rollout is equally crucial. Assign realistic deadlines for pre-launch preparations, execution phases, and monitoring stages. This keeps the project on track and ensures that all stakeholders are aligned with the campaign’s flow.

Coordinating cross-functional teams for cohesive execution ensures every element of your strategy is implemented seamlessly. Here’s a table showcasing example team roles and their corresponding responsibilities:

Team Role Responsibilities
Marketing Strategists Plan and oversee the overall marketing campaign strategy
Content Creators Develop content assets such as blogs, ads, and social media posts
Data Analysts Track campaign performance and provide actionable insights
Project Managers Coordinate team efforts and ensure deadlines are met

Performance data plays a vital role in ensuring your marketing efforts yield high-quality results. Utilize this data to make real-time adjustments during the campaign, addressing underperforming areas while doubling down on strategies that work well.

Reviewing and Refining Post-Launch

Once the campaign launches, reviewing its performance becomes essential. Analyze the gathered data to measure how well the campaign performed against initial projections. Insights derived from such analysis can identify strengths and reveal areas needing improvement for subsequent campaigns.

Learning from each campaign equips your business with better strategies for the future. Conducting regular reviews helps maintain alignment with evolving business goals and market demands. Also, sharing key insights with critical stakeholders ensures that everyone remains informed and aligned.

Below is a list of key post-launch insights to discuss with stakeholders:

  • Performance against set objectives
  • Metrics such as engagement, ROI, and customer acquisition costs
  • Areas of success that can be replicated in future campaigns
  • Technological or operational enhancements that improved efficiency

By refining your strategies post-launch and taking constructive feedback into account, marketers can continually improve future campaign performance, setting their businesses up for sustained Q1 success.
